Understanding the Mechanisms of Corrosion Inhibition by Coatings

Corrosion inhibition via coatings is a complex phenomenon that involves a multitude of intricate mechanisms. These coatings act as a protector against corrosive agents, thereby restricting the degradation of underlying metals. The effectiveness of a coating in inhibiting corrosion relies on its ability to create a tight and durable bond with the metal surface, as well as its capacity to environmental influences.

A key mechanism is the creation of a passive oxide layer on the metal surface. This layer serves as a chemical barrier, hindering the passage of corrosive species to the metal.

Moreover, coatings can also immobilize corrosive ions, effectively lowering their concentration at the metal surface.

Lastly, some coatings contain inhibitors that interfere with corrosive species, further improving corrosion protection.

Understanding these mechanisms is essential for the development of effective coatings that can provide long-lasting corrosion resistance.

The Role of Surface Chemistry in Corrosion Resistance of Coatings

The effectiveness of a coating in resisting corrosion is intimately tied to the characteristics of its surface chemistry. A suitable surface chemistry can enhance the barrier behavior of the coating, effectively blocking the ingress of corrosive agents. This can be achieved through various strategies, such as creating a chemically resistant surface, facilitating the formation of protective films, or adjusting the surface energy to reduce adhesion of corrosive species. Understanding and manipulating these surface chemistry factors is essential in developing coatings with enhanced corrosion resistance.
